Aviator’s Encounter with Unidentified Aerial Phenomena

Testimonial from Aviator Ryan Graves

Former U.S. Navy pilot Ryan Graves, who gained significant attention after testifying under oath at a UFO hearing, recently shared insights regarding a surge in sightings of unidentified aerial phenomena by commercial pilots. Based on accounts reported to him, pilots navigating the vast expanses above the North Atlantic and Northern Pacific have observed enigmatic objects exhibiting unusual behaviors, such as erratic movements akin to combat maneuvers traditionally performed by fighting aircraft. These observations, described during transoceanic voyages, hint at behavior comparisons rather than literal engagements. Graves, known for his objective and factual approach, emphasizes these interpretations as pilots' attempts to describe the peculiar flight patterns, not actual extraterrestrial combat.

Explanation of the Encounter and Protocols

During the flight in question, an exceptionally luminous unidentified object was sighted at what appeared to be a distance of 80 nautical miles. The object vanished from sight without being detected by the aircraft's Traffic Collision Avoidance System (TCAS). Subsequently, two objects were observed flying in formation; one was illuminated and the other was not. These entities displayed a pattern of glowing brightly for a short duration before extinguishing their light, then reappearing after several minutes.
